Eco-Friendly Design

Green building principles encompass a holistic philosophy to construction that minimizes environmental impact and promotes the well-being of occupants. This involves selecting renewable materials, optimizing energy usage, reducing water intake, and creating healthy indoor atmospheres. Green building practices often utilize strategies like passive heating, rainwater harvesting, and the integration of alternative energy sources. The goal is to create structures that are not only environmentally responsible but also economically viable and contribute to a responsible future.

  • Enhance occupant health and well-being through improved indoor air quality, natural light, and thermal comfort.
  • Reduce the building's carbon footprint by employing energy-efficient designs and renewable resources.
  • Protect water resources through efficient fixtures, rainwater harvesting systems, and drought-tolerant landscaping.
  • Incorporate sustainable materials with low embodied energy and recycled content.
